Beryl Hobson

Beryl currently runs a governance consultancy, working primarily with not-for profit organisations. During her career she has worked in the private, public and voluntary sectors and has been a trustee of several charities. She has also been the Chair of a NHS foundation trust and a NHS primary care trust. Beryl's father was a patient at St Wilfrid's so she has experienced the outstanding care at the hospice in a personal capacity.

Colin Twomey - CEO

Job Titles:
  • Chief Executive
Colin took up the post of CEO in January 2023. Prior to this he had been at St Wilfrid's for eleven years, providing senior leadership in clinical Director roles. After qualifying as a Registered Nurse, Colin went on to achieve a Bachelors degree in Nursing and an MA in Psychology. Practising in various roles in cancer then palliative care, Colin held several leadership positions in the NHS before joining the hospice. He was awarded a Florence Nightingale Scholarship in 2020 which provided additional leadership training to build on previous studies in health service management.

Darren Mackenzie

Job Titles:
  • Chartered Accountant
  • Finance & IT Director
Darren was appointed Finance & IT Director in April 2022 and this is on a role share basis with St Michael's Hospice Hastings and Rother. Darren is a Chartered Accountant and spent five years in audit practice before spending a further three years in insurance. He has spent the last eight years working as a Finance Director in the manufacturing industry for both multinational and private equity funds.

Dr David Barclay

Job Titles:
  • Medical Director
David has been Medical Director since June 2007, this has been his second consultant post in palliative medicine post having previously worked at Trinity Hospice in London following his specialist training in South London, Kent Surrey and Sussex locality including placements at Kings College Hospital and St Christopher's Hospice in Sydenham. David studied medicine at the University of Aberdeen, graduating in 1994. He also works in East Sussex Healthcare NHS Trust as a consultant in palliative medicine and has contributed to the end of life care services across the Trust being recognised as outstanding in a recent CQC report. Since starting here David has grown the medical team in response to increased need and increased the number of doctors in training that benefit from being at the hospice. He is passionate about collaboration and has built strong links across Sussex Hospices.

Dr Mark Barnes

Mark was a GP in Seaford for 26 years, and during that time he was very grateful for the excellent care provided by St Wilfrid's for his patients. Over much of the last 31 years, he has been involved in NHS management and has been passionate about improving palliative care. Mark is married, with a daughter and grandson.

Duncan Adams

Duncan has a wealth of experience in marketing, communications and stakeholder engagement gained across the public and third sectors. He previously held the role of Director of Marketing at St Wilfrid's some years ago. Now Director of Corporate Development for Queen's University (Canada) and based at the university's UK campus at Herstmonceux Castle. Duncan has lived in Eastbourne all his life and has a strong network of local and regional contacts, which he brings to support the work of the hospice.

Fiona MacIntyre

For the last six years Fiona has been Chair of the Board of Trustees. She believes passionately in the importance of good palliative and end of life care, and has experienced directly the difference that it can make to the dying and their families. Fiona had a successful career in publishing and was a Main Board Director of Penguin Random House. She was a mentor in an innovative scheme to support women in the media, and was one of the first supporters of publishing internships for young people from diverse backgrounds and ethnicities. She lives in rural East Sussex to the North of our catchment area.

Giles Meyer

Giles has 25 years' experience of working with UK, Irish and international charities. Most recently as CEO of Carers Trust, the national charity supporting unpaid carers, and previously CEO of International Inspiration, a London 2012 Olympics international legacy charity. Prior to this, he has worked at director level for FARM-Africa, Centrepoint and VSO in income-generating and strategic change roles. Giles has lived in Eastbourne for five years and runs two local businesses in the hospitality sector. In his spare time, Giles is a keen open water swimmer and was President of South London Swimming Club, the largest swimming club in the UK, and has swum the English Channel. He has direct experience of hospice care when his wife was treated at St. Christopher's Hospice in South London.

Jane Butler

Jane worked as a Registered Nurse and Midwife in a range of senior clinical, managerial and education roles in the NHS and in Higher Education. Prior to her retirement she worked for Health Education England working across Kent, Surrey and Sussex as Head of Clinical Education/Lead Nurse, with responsibilities for the education and training of healthcare professionals. Jane is the Trustee Lead for Safeguarding and chairs the Clinical Governance Committee. She is married and lives in Hailsham.

Lauren Chambers

Job Titles:
  • Senior Litigation Solicitor and Partner at Barwells
Lauren is a senior litigation solicitor and partner at Barwells. She qualified as a litigation solicitor in Cornwall in 2003 and is now based in the Barwells Seaford office.

Melanie Richardson

Job Titles:
  • Managing Partner at Swindells
Melanie is the managing partner at Swindells, a firm of accountants and tax advisers based in East Sussex. She is responsible for the day to day running of the firm as well as heading up the corporate finance department, dealing with the acquisition and disposal of companies, business restructuring and corporate tax planning. For the last 6 years, Melanie has also been a non-executive director at the Sussex Chamber of Commerce.

Pam Russell

Job Titles:
  • Development Director
Pam joined St Wilfrid's in November 2017, after nine years as Director of Fundraising and Community Relations at St Luke's Hospice in Harrow and Brent. Pam moved to the voluntary sector after an early career as Marketing Manager for the Open University in London and for the Nursing and Medical Division of Times Mirror International Publishing.

Shaun O'Leary - Chairman

Job Titles:
  • Chairman
Shaun has been Joint Chief Executive at St Chris topher's, London since 2014, and was previously chief executive of St Catherine's hospice in Crawley, for nine years. Prior to this he worked for Prostate Cancer UK and earlier in different HIV support organisations including, latterly Terrence Higgins Trust. Shaun was a trustee of the Men's Health Forum (UK) for nine years and also a trustee of Hospice UK (then Help the Hospices) for four years. He has a sociology degree from Warwick University and spent the first five years of his working life in West Yorkshire Probation Service. Shaun has lived in the St Wilfrid's patch for 20 years, more recently near Heathfield.
